当前位置:  开发笔记 > 编程语言 > 正文

获取创建日期超过14天的行

如何解决《获取创建日期超过14天的行》经验,为你挑选了1个好方法。

情况就是这样:

在我的数据库中,我有一个表部署.表中的行也有一个字段created_at.现在我想选择created_date 超过14天的所有行.但我坚持如何用Carbon做到这一点.我的查询现在看起来像这样:

$passed = Deployment::where('created_at', '>=', );

谁能帮我这个?



1> Alex..:

您可以使用以下subDays()方法:

$passed = Deployment::where('created_at', '<=', Carbon::now()->subDays(14)->toDateTimeString());


我知道这个线程已经很老了,但检查`> =`会返回比12天"更年轻"的元素,你说你要检查"更老"的元素,所以我认为你应该检查`<=`.
推荐阅读
凹凸曼00威威_694
这个屌丝很懒,什么也没留下!
DevBox开发工具箱 | 专业的在线开发工具网站    京公网安备 11010802040832号  |  京ICP备19059560号-6
Copyright © 1998 - 2020 DevBox.CN. All Rights Reserved devBox.cn 开发工具箱 版权所有